The Opportunity:
WSP is seeking an accomplished Group Manager to lead our Prairies Downstream Remediation Program Management (RPM) team. This senior leadership role is pivotal in enhancing operational efficiency and delivering strategic business objectives, all while driving the continued growth of our sector.
Reporting Structure & Team
You will report directly to the Downstream Director of RPM and oversee a talented team of approximately 40 professionals, including environmental technicians, project coordinators, project managers, technical experts, and qualified specialists, across Alberta, Saskatchewan, and Manitoba. You will also be supported by an administrative assistant and client leads. As the team evolves, you will play a key role in establishing and recruiting future team leads, developing leadership capacity as our group continues to grow.
Why Choose Remediation Program Management?
WSPโs RPM team ranks among WSP Canadaโs most established and dynamic specialized group, with over 15 years of expertise in contaminated site program management, serving the worldโs most technically demanding clients. With a consistent backlog of 9 to 12 months and ongoing expansion, our team specializes in Phase I/II ESAs, remediation, and risk assessment, all underpinned by exceptional program delivery. We tackle some of the largest projects nationwide.
Key Responsibilities
Strategic Leadership : Maintain momentum on critical initiatives, support team development, and ensure continuity in client relationships and project delivery.
Foster Collaboration & Inclusion : Cultivate an inclusive environment where diverse perspectives are respected and innovation flourishes.
Drive Growth : Align team objectives with broader organizational goals and proactively identify opportunities for expansion within our sectors.
Steward Organizational & Financial Objectives : Monitor and implement measures to meet project delivery timelines, recruit and retain talent, promote technical excellence, and advance digital tools. Optimize financial performance through utilization, labor management, revenue, and margin metrics.
Talent Development : Promote professional growth through mentoring, skill-building, career progression, as well as recruitment and onboarding of new staff.
Mentoring Excellence : Offer clear, consistent guidance so team members excel in their roles and contribute meaningfully to WSPโs success, reflecting our Guiding Principles.
Client Relationship Management : Strengthen existing client relationships and pursue new opportunities by delivering exceptional service and acting as a trusted advisor.
Safety & Compliance Leadership : Champion a proactive safety culture that not only meets all regulatory and company standards but actively pioneers innovative tools, practices, and preventative measures. Through leadership and creative thinking, set new benchmarks for safety performance and cultivate an environment where incident prevention and employee well-being are always at the forefront.
Project Delivery Excellence : Lead best practices in project execution in accordance with WSPโs Project Delivery Framework, OurWay.
Cross-Functional Collaboration : Build strong interdepartmental relationships, encourage knowledge sharing, and promote integrated problem-solving. Regularly collaborate with other RPM managers on operational initiatives, project delivery, and team leadership alignment.
What Youโll Bring
Undergraduate degree in environmental science, engineering, or a related field.
At least 10 years of experience in environmental/engineering consulting, ideally specializing in contaminated sites, risk assessment, and remediation.
Demonstrated leadership and management experience in contaminated sites projects.
Proven ability to lead diverse teams and manage multiple priorities.
Strong business acumen and experience in financial management, including budgeting and forecasting.
Exceptional analytical and problem-solving skills with attention to detail.
Availability to travel within the Prairies provinces to engage with RPM team members and clients.
Proven commitment to Health & Safety standards and practices, with a track record of promoting an inclusive and diverse work environment that prioritizes safety, respect, and well-being for all team members.
Self-motivated leader with excellent inter-personal and communication skills and the ability to foster a collaborative and positive team environment.
